Cabaret
Cinema
Fall
2008
Featuring
films which epitomize Bhutanese
proverbs
October
3 :
Breathless
(bout de
souffle)
Jean-Luc
Godard, France, 1960 (90 min)
Jean-Paul
Belmondo, Jean Seberg.
A
young French gangster hides in his American
girlfriend’s apartment after shooting a
policeman. Godard’s iconic film launched the
French New Wave.
Proverb:
The arrow of divine beings with absolute wisdom:
it cannot be seen when shot, but can be seen when
it hits.
